SEAMEO Secretariat celebrates International Literacy Day 2022 through Webinar

The Southeast Asian Ministers of Education Organization (SEAMEO) Secretariat joined the global celebration of International Literacy Day 2022 through a Webinar in line with this year’s theme, Transforming Literacy Learning Spaces on 8 September 2022, Thursday, 14.00 to 16.00 hrs, GMT+7 Bangkok Time. Speakers of the webinar discussed how we are able to reframe, rethink, and subsequently transform learning spaces for literacy, whether at home, community centers, or in digital spaces.

Dr Ethel Agnes Pascua-Valenzuela, SEAMEO Secretariat Director, and Mr Raúl Valdés-Cotera, Team Leader at UNESCO Institute for Lifelong Learning opened the webinar by setting the context and reminding participants of the urgent need to reimagine literacy learning spaces. Ms Cecilia Soriano of Asia South Pacific Association for Basic and Adult Education (ASPBAE) discussed the gains, challenges, and prospects of literacy learning spaces in Asia and the Pacific. Meanwhile, Ms Punramol Sutthirit from the The Office of the Non-Formal and Informal Education (ONIE), Ministry of Education, Thailand and Dr Lynn G Mendoza of the Schools Division Office of Occidental Mindoro, Department of Education, Philippines, shared their experiences on policy and programme implementation to transform learning spaces.

Mr Gerson Abesamis of Habi Education Lab discussed how to utilise Design Thinking in reimagining literacy learning spaces. Reflections were provided by Ms Wong Lai Cheng of SEAMEO RECSAM and Mr Lucky Lumingkewas of Aflatoun International afterwards. They also talked about what they are doing in transforming learning spaces on science and mathematics education, and social and financial literacy, respectively.

The webinar ended by a call to action from Dr Ethel Agnes Pascua-Valenzuela to bring the discussions and learnings from the webinar to the participants’ respective schools, organisations, and communities. Over 1,200 concurrent participants across the region and beyond participated in the webinar in celebration of International Literacy Day 2022.
